Designet af BBC som en del af dets initiativ Make it Digital, er micro: bit en af verdens mindste programmerbare computere. Hvad mere er, det er gratis for alle britiske år 7-studerende og sigter mod at inspirere den næste generation af ingeniører og kodere.
Ved første håndtering af micro: bit er det med det samme tydeligt, at dets målgruppe er forskellig fra Arduino og Raspberry Pi. BBCs mikrocomputer har enkle kontakter, indbyggede knapper, sensorer og et sæt LED'er, der fungerer som en skærm, når den er tændt.
Læs mere: Webs.com
Micro Bit (ovenfor) og en Raspberry Pi 3De store stik på tavlen er kendt som PINS. De leverer en stor kontaktflade, så krokodilleklip let kan fastgøres til ekstern elektronik, hvilket er ideelt til et klasseværelsesmiljø og hurtig prototyping. PINS inkluderer tre indgange, en 3V og GND, og mellem hver er yderligere kontakter til mere avancerede projekter.
- BBC Micro Bit: 10 ting, du har brug for at vide
- Peaky Blinders sæson 6 udgivelsesdato: alt hvad du behøver at vide
Når kortet er tilsluttet via USB til din computer, vises kortet som et drev. Kodning håndteres via webstedet app microbit.co.uk, og dette websted kan bruges på og offline. På nuværende tidspunkt tilbyder webstedet flere kodemiljøer, der er meget afhængige af dygtighed og inkluderer: JavaScript, Block Editor, Touch Develop og MicroPython.
Kodningsindstillinger
Block Editor er designet til de nye til programmerbare computere med den pædagogiske vinkel meget tydelig. Enkle kodeblokke kan trækkes og slippes fra markeringen af kategorier til venstre og er tydeligt mærket og klar til brug.
Selv de nye til kode skal være i stand til at oprette et program på få minutter, der interagerer med tavlen og belyser lysdioder. På nuværende tidspunkt er et af de eneste problemer med Block Editor manglende evne til at fortryde, hvilket kan være frustrerende, hvis du ved et uheld sletter et blokafsnit.
Afsluttede programmer kan når som helst forhåndsvises, før de kompileres og downloades. Den downloadede fil skal derefter kopieres manuelt fra din computer til micro: bit, da der i øjeblikket ikke er nogen automatisk uploader.
Når du er fortrolig med det grundlæggende, kan blokkoden konverteres til kodelinjer, der er klar til Touch Develop-miljøet. Dette er mere beslægtet med standardkodningsmiljøer, men styrer stadig koderen.
Tilslut let ekstern elektronik
Kodning er kernen i mikro: bit, men kortet bliver virkelig levende, når input og output såsom sensorer og servoer er tilsluttet.
Micro: bit leveres med et udvalg af krokodilleklip, som hurtigt kan klemmes på kontakter og dit valg af output. Kontrol af enhver tilsluttet enhed kan interageres med via koden, og for enkle indgange såsom en switch eller sensor er der masser af træk-og-slip-kodningsindstillinger tilgængelige i Block Editor.
Efterhånden som du bliver mere avanceret, kan yderligere elektroniske komponenter som potentiometre, servoer, LED'er og højttalere alle tilsluttes og styres. Der er masser af enkle projekter tilgængelige online for at vise dig nøjagtigt, hvordan hver kodelinje relaterer til betjening og kontrol af hardwaren gennem den lille micro: bit-computer.
Endelig dom
For sin størrelse er micro: bit et utroligt pædagogisk værktøj, der gør det muligt for lærere, forældre og studerende at have det sjovt med kode for at skabe spil, bærbar teknologi og andre enheder, som man endnu ikke har forestillet sig.
Dens lille størrelse og indbyggede sensorer gør det hurtigt at kode og underholde at bruge, men det er virkelig designet til uddannelse og er et springbræt til større mere komplekse platforme snarere end en rival til lignende som Arduino og Raspberry Pi.
Denne anmeldelse af BBC Micro Bit dukkede først op i Linux-format. Klik her for at abonnere.